A workout is a reusable template in your library - a named collection of exercises with sets and targets. Build it once, then assign it to any athlete or group whenever you need it (see Assigning Workouts).

Your workout library

Open Workouts to see every template as a card - name, exercise count, and a preview of the first few exercises. Click Add Workout to start a new one, or open a card to edit it.

Building a workout

Each workout has:

  • Name - shown to athletes.
  • Description - setup or instructions, visible to athletes.
  • Private note - coaching cues or reminders only you see, never shown to athletes.
  • Exercises - an ordered, drag-and-drop list. Add exercises from your exercise library, then break each one into sets.

You can group exercises into supersets when they should be performed back-to-back.

Sets and tracking

Each set tracks whichever metrics the exercise is set up for:

  • Weight (kg)
  • Reps - including ranges like "8–10" or "8+", and separate left/right counts for single-limb movements
  • Distance
  • Duration - in seconds, with left/right variants
  • Height - for jump-type exercises

Every set also has a rest timer. Once you save a workout, its exercises keep the tracking fields they had at the time - editing the exercise later won't retroactively change workouts that already used it.
